Australia’s New Arrival Control Rules: Why an Australia Visitor Visa May Not Be Enough to Enter
For many years, people believed that once their Australia visitor visa or any other temporary visa was approved, they were free to travel to Australia. However, that assumption has changed in 2026. Under the Migration Amendment (2026 Measures No. 1) Act 2026, the Australian Government has introduced a new Arrival Control framework that gives authorities the power to temporarily restrict the entry of certain temporary visa holders, even if they already have a valid visa. This new policy affects a wide range of travellers, including Australia visitor visa holders, international students, and other temporary visa applicants.
